Since 1979, county highway departments across South Dakota have installed Fatal Accident Markers, or THINK signs, at locations where fatal accidents have occurred. The program originated as an effort to make motorists aware of how dangerous it is to …South Dakota pioneered the nation’s first statewide traveler information telephone service #SAFE (#7223) in November 1996. #SAFE became 5-1-1 in 2001. The free service provides real-time travel information 24/7, including road conditions, closures, construction, incidents, and weather forecasts.In 2011, the Highway Patrol added the Emergency Communication Center (ECC). Prior to 1994, South Dakota had one of the lowest safety belt usage rates in the United States, with only 26% of front seat passengers choosing to buckle up. Since the passage of the safety belt law, seat belt usage has been steadily increasing. While things have definitely improved, we still have much work to do. Motorcycle Safety.
